请问下使用 pages 或者 workers 反代托管在 cloudflare 的网站后,使用 pages 设置自定义域,再用 dnspod 增加 cname 解析实现自选 cf ip ,出现 ssl 证书不一致问题,如何解决? 具体 ssl 证书情况: 原始站点(a.com)证书 Let's Encrypt , 访问域名托管在 cloudflare 套 cdn 站点(b.com cname 指向 a.com)cloudflare 证书, 访问反代后 pages 或者 workers 生成的随机或者简略域名(c.pages.dev),cloudflare 证书. 访问 dnspod 配置的域名(d.a.com,cname 记录指向 c.pages.dev),证书是 Let's Encrypt.
具体疑问是,怎么让 dnspod 上的域名也使用 cloudflare 域名呢?
1
dream0689 OP 具体 ssl 证书情况纠正:
原始站点(a.com)证书 Let's Encrypt 。 访问域名(a.com)托管在 cloudflare 套 cdn 站点,cloudflare 证书。访问 pages 或者 workers 反代(a.com)生成的随机或者简略域名(b.pages.dev),cloudflare 证书. 访问 dnspod 配置的域名(c.d.com,cname 记录指向 b.pages.dev ,d.com 也是托管在 cloudflare ,但域名解析在 dnspod),证书是 Let's Encrypt. |